Job Description
Echocardiography Technicians (Cardiac Sonographers) use ultrasound devices and other imaging tools that employ sound waves to create images of the heart. They inspect the chambers, walls, and valves of the heart. The Echo Technician will operate ultrasound equipment, acquire diagnostic images, and assist clinicians in evaluating cardiac function.
